American Garden Award Extends Voting DeadlineSource: American Garden Award

The deadline for voting in the American Garden Award contest has been extended until Sept. 30, 2011.

The American Garden Award provides the gardening public with the opportunity to vote on the specific variety they think has the most appealing garden characteristics. This award helps provide growers with an idea of what consumers like and would buy and plant in their own gardens.

In 2010, consumers voted for Ernst Benary of America’s rudbeckia ‘Denver Daisy’ as the grand prize award winner. Echinacea ‘Prairie Splendor’ from Syngenta Flowers came in second.

If you are visiting one AGA’s 24 Display Gardens, all entries will remain on display until the end of September, weather permitting.
